K0S meson production in inelastic p+p interactions at 158 GeV/c beam momentum measured by NA61/SHINE at the CERN SPS

Abstract

The production of K0S mesons in inelastic p+p collisions at beam momentum 158 GeV/c (sNN=17.3 GeV) was measured with the NA61/SHINE spectrometer at the CERN Super Proton Synchrotron. Double-differential distributions were obtained in transverse momentum and rapidity. The mean multiplicity of K0S was determined to be 0.162 0.001 (stat.) 0.011 (sys.). The results on K0S production are compared with model predictions (EPOS 1.99, SMASH 2.0, PHSD and UrQMD 3.4 models) as well as with published world data.
